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Lavadora y Secadora en Takoma Park

Cuál es el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ora más barato en Takoma Park?

Actualmente el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ora más accequible en Takoma Park está en Park Montgomery West listado en $712.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en Takoma Park?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ora en Takoma Park es $2,419.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ora más grande en Takoma Park?

A día de hoy el apartamento con Lavadora y Secadora y más metros cuadrados en Takoma Park una unidad de 2,493 a partir de $1,680 en The Guardian.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en Takoma Park?

El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Lavadora y Secadora en Takoma Park es actualmente de 573 sq ft.
